Answer to Question 1

C
Energy needs increase by about 300 kcals/day during the second and third trimesters of preg-nancy. Before pregnancy and during the first trimester, energy needs are not increased.

Answer to Question 2

D
Feedback:
In general, an inadequate maternal diet decreases the quantity of milk produced, not the quality. The exceptions are thiamin, riboflavin, vitamin B6, vitamin B12, vitamin A, and iodine. Prolonged inadequate maternal intake reduces their amount in breast milk.
